The tariff classification of toiletry bags from China

Ruling Text

N027671 June 3, 2008 CLA-2-42:OT:RR:NC:N3:341 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 4202.92.4500 Antoinette McKnight American Shipping Company, Inc. 250 Moonachie Road, 5th Floor Moonachie, N.J. 07074 RE: The tariff classification of toiletry bags from China Dear Ms. McKnight: In your letter dated April 22, 2008, which was received in our office on May 6, 2008, on behalf of Keenpac North America, you requested a tariff classification ruling. The samples which you submitted are being returned as requested. The item you refer to as Sample 1 is a toiletry bag constructed with an outer surface of clear polyvinyl chloride (PVC) plastic sheeting. It is designed to provide storage, protection, and portability to cosmetics or toiletry items during travel. It has a main compartment, webbed trimming and a nylon zipper closure. The bag is 10 mils thick. It measures approximately 5” (W) x 4” (H) x 1.75” (D). The item you refer to Sample 2 is a toiletry bag constructed with an outer surface of clear polyvinyl chloride (PVC) plastic sheeting. It is designed to provide storage, protection, and portability to cosmetics or toiletry items during travel. It has a main compartment, and a nylon zipper closure. The bag is 12 mils thick. It measures approximately 6.25” (W) x 5.25” (H) x 1.75” (D). The applicable subheading for the toiletry bags will be 4202.92.4500,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for travel, sports and similar bags with outer surface of sheeting of plastic or of textile materials: other. The applicable rate of duty is 20 percent ad valorem. Duty rates are provided for your convenience and are subject to change.
